UK privacy watchdog warns Meta over plan to keep denying Brits a choice over its ad tracking

August 2, 2023
The UK’s data protection watchdog has responded to Meta’s announcement yesterday that it intends to offer (other) Europeans a free choice to deny its tracking-for-ad-targeting but won’t be asking UK users for their consent to its surveillance — with some, er, pointed remarks.
